Car door lock actuator replacement is a crucial part of fixing the door lock of your vehicle.

The actuator for your car door is one of the most essential parts of your vehicle's door lock system. It turns a number of gears, which include rack and pinion gears into motion to lock or unlock the door. It is possible to replace the actuator by itself or as part of an assembly. Complete replacements cost more than parts. A bad actuator will cause your door to not lock or unlock. In addition, the lights in the interior may remain on when the door is closed. In the end, the security system may fail, and you'll need to have this part repaired or replaced.

Car door lock actuator replacement can be a challenging job, and it is essential that a professional replace the door lock actuator as needed. Before replacing the actuator, it's essential to first pinpoint the problem and determine what the issue is. A damaged door lock actuator could be caused by a variety of reasons, including electronic failure.

Door lock sensors and malfunctioning actuators may also be the cause. In these instances the actuator that is damaged could trigger an anti-theft alarm. You can either seal the connector or replace the actuator to correct the issue. But, this won't be a permanent fix and you'll need to analyze other issues that may be affecting the locking system.

A door lock actuator is a fundamental part of fixing the door lock of your vehicle. This device is essential for locking the door. This is the component that controls the mechanism that locks the door lock. It is situated in the door's panel. It doesn't matter if the door lock is manually operated or auto-operated, a door lock actuator offers a convenient method to lock or unlock the door.

Dry lubricant or graphite is the most preferred choice for door repair

Graphite which is a typical carbon form is extremely effective as a dry lubricant. It is non-attractive to moisture and dirt, and doesn't contain volatile organic compounds. It has been used for many years in locks. However, it has some disadvantages.

The type of lock and frequency of use will determine the kind of lubricant being used. A lock that is frequently exposed to freezing temperatures needs to be kept lubricated at a minimum of four times each year. On the other the other hand, a lock which isn't frequently exposed to freezing temperatures could be lubricated once. While oil-based lubricants are available however they will accumulate debris and leave an oily residue behind.

Graphite, also known as dry lubricants is more effective than oils. The main advantage of graphite is its non-sticky consistency. This allows you to slide. It also has superior lubricating properties. Dry graphite lubricants perform well in areas where dust could be present. This is true of locks, key slots, hinges, and air compressors.

It is crucial to be aware that lock lubricants that are used by default are not effective in colder temperatures. The colder temperatures cause the surface of the lock to become sluggish and lose efficiency. It is best to use a lubricant specifically designed to deal with these conditions.

WD-40 is the most well-known lubricant however it attracts dirt and dust. It is also not safe for the locks, and could cause the lock becoming sticky.

Signs that your lock is going bad

If you're having trouble locking and unlocking your doors it could be an issue with the door actuator for your lock. The actuator is an electronic device that controls your door lock. It can fail for various reasons. The good news is that there are warning signs of a problem , before it gets too far.

The most obvious sign is that your car lock repair's door lock isn't working. The tumblers inside the lock will not move if the door lock isn't engaged. The actuator in the lock will eventually wear out and cease to function. The best thing to do is to request a quote to find the most qualified technician in your area.

Another frequent issue is an overblown fuse. A blown fuse can cause your lock to cease to function. This is a straightforward and affordable fix. If the issue continues then a professional technician for auto service can replace the damaged part. If you have any of these symptoms it could be the right the right time to take your car to a mechanic for an inspection.

If your key keeps getting stuck in the door lock's cylinder, the problem may be with the cylinder itself. Sometimes, a damaged or worn cylinder can cause keys to become stuck in the lock. Whatever the reason, keys that are stuck can cause major discomfort to the driver.
